引言

在大学的学习过程中,web前端开发是计算机科学和信息技术专业学生必须掌握的一门技能。面对繁多的web前端作业,如何高效地完成这些任务,不仅考验学生的编程能力,还考验他们的时间管理和问题解决能力。本文将为您提供一份全面的攻略,帮助您解锁编程奥秘,轻松应对大学web前端作业。

一、基础知识储备

1. HTML

HTML(HyperText Markup Language)是构建网页的基础。掌握HTML标签、属性以及文档结构是学习web前端的第一步。

示例代码:

<!DOCTYPE html>
<html>
<head>
    <title>我的第一个网页</title>
</head>
<body>
    <h1>欢迎来到我的网页</h1>
    <p>这是一个段落。</p>
</body>
</html>

2. CSS

CSS(Cascading Style Sheets)用于设置网页的样式。学习CSS选择器、盒子模型、布局技术等,能够使您的网页更加美观。

示例代码:

body {
    font-family: Arial, sans-serif;
}

h1 {
    color: red;
}

p {
    font-size: 16px;
}

3. JavaScript

JavaScript是一种客户端脚本语言,用于实现网页的动态效果。掌握JavaScript基本语法、DOM操作、事件处理等,能够使您的网页具有交互性。

示例代码:

function changeColor() {
    document.getElementById("myPara").style.color = "blue";
}

window.onload = function() {
    document.getElementById("myButton").onclick = changeColor;
}

二、实践操作

1. 项目规划

在开始编写代码之前,先进行项目规划,明确项目目标、功能模块、技术栈等。

2. 代码编写

根据项目规划,逐步编写代码。建议采用模块化、组件化的开发方式,提高代码可读性和可维护性。

3. 测试与调试

编写代码后,进行测试和调试,确保项目功能正常运行。

三、工具与资源

1. 编辑器

选择一款适合自己的代码编辑器,如Visual Studio Code、Sublime Text等。

2. 浏览器开发者工具

利用浏览器开发者工具进行网页调试,如Chrome DevTools、Firefox Developer Tools等。

3. 在线学习资源

利用在线学习资源,如慕课网、极客学院等,提升自己的编程技能。

四、常见问题及解决方案

1. HTML标签不认识

解决方案:查阅相关文档或在线教程,了解HTML标签的用法。

2. CSS样式不生效

解决方案:检查CSS选择器是否正确,样式是否被覆盖。

3. JavaScript代码出错

解决方案:仔细检查代码,利用浏览器开发者工具进行调试。

五、总结

掌握web前端开发技能,需要不断学习和实践。通过本文的攻略,相信您能够更好地应对大学web前端作业,解锁编程奥秘。祝您在编程道路上越走越远!